Purpose---About Southeast Conservation Corps (SECC):

Empowering youth and adults to cultivate compassion, responsibility, and life skills through community service, hard work, and land stewardship.

SECC, a program of Conservation Legacy, is a non-profit Ameri Corps program. We engage youth (age 15-17) and young adults (ages 18-30, up to 35 for veterans) in service projects on public lands throughout the Southeast. SECC collaborates with land management agencies (United States Forest Service, National Park Service, State Parks, local municipalities, and non-profits) to host day or overnight camping crews and individual placements.

Our Ameri Corps positions provide impactful educational and service opportunities that benefit both communities and landscapes. SECC’s participants reflect the population of the southeast region, including youth, graduates, veterans, and individuals from various ethnic and economic backgrounds.

Position Summary:

The Field Technician’s primary role is to provide leadership, technical, and logistical field support to all SECC conservation crews. The position requires a significant field presence to assist crews with project needs, program logistics, and planning, as well as facilitating field trainings. Most of the Field Technicians time will be spent in the field which will include camping overnight and driving to multiple work sites across the Southeast region, including, but not limited to, TN, GA, KY, MS, FL, and SC.

Field time will consist of day crew visits in close proximity to the SECC office and overnight visits to camping crews. Overnight visits may be inclusive of weekend travel. The schedule will be highly variable for this position and is based on dynamic organizational needs. This individual will be expected to work as a member of a team and independently.
